The Shy Hero and the Assassin Princesses episode 10: Release date and time, where to watch, and more
The Shy Hero and the Assassin Princesses episode 10 is scheduled to be released on Saturday, September 6, 2025, at 11 pm JST on ABEMA Premium in Japan.